In the rapidly evolving world of technology, AI-powered features in laptops are becoming increasingly prevalent, allowing these devices to not only assist users but also enhance their overall performance. From virtual assistants that can manage tasks with voice commands to intelligent systems that learn user preferences, laptops today are designed to adapt to our needs. For instance, features like adaptive display settings automatically adjust brightness and color temperatures based on the surrounding environment, resulting in a more comfortable viewing experience.
Moreover, machine learning algorithms have positioned laptops to predict user behavior, optimizing resource allocation for tasks such as gaming or video editing. Some laptops now come equipped with AI-enhanced battery management systems, which analyze usage patterns to extend battery life significantly.
